Cam Thomas, who received his first start since Dec. 27 in place of Cam Johnson, was the player who ignited the fuse for Brooklyn on offense. He started 5-for-6 from the field and finished with a game-high 37 points on 11-of-19 shooting.
But the Nets avoided the embarrassment of letting another sizeable lead slip away. Following a timely steal by Dennis Smith Jr., Thomas made a crucial 3-pointer that stretched their lead back to eight points with 3:07 left.
